To qualify for Sophisticated Investor one must be able to satisfy one of 2 things
1. Have a gross income of at least $250,000 for each of the last 2 financial years.
or
2. Have Net Assets of at least $2.5 million (as per section 708 (c) and/or(d)
An Accountant with membership to CPA, ICA or NIA will have to sign off on the declaration.
You send it off to the Broker and you then become a Sophisticated Investor.
In many cases, the smaller brokers will phone you at the 11th hour to take up an offer, as someone else said previously, it's a phone call/email, short story and decision needs to be made fairly quickly. If you reject the offer you will be put to the back of the queue on subsequent offers.
Sophisticated Investors with reputable big broking houses get time to decide on Blue Chip companies, quite the contrary to small broking houses as they don't get a look in unless an offer is sub-underwritten.
